A FIFE charity is set to host a mental health drop-in in Dunfermline next week. 

Fife Voluntary Action (FVA) are hosting the event in celebration of  Mental Health Awareness Week, which runs from Monday, May 13 to Sunday, May 19, at the Community Support Hub in the city from 10 am to 2 pm on Wednesday, May 15. 

The Community Support Hub, which opened in February 2024, is a multi-purpose centre providing a range of free services to the local community.

Helping over 1,000 to date, the Hub provides advice and financial information, crisis support, budgeting and financial management, employment support, and volunteering. 

Free for everyone to attend, third and public sector partners of the Hub will be there to showcase their services and help people access the support they need.

A vital event for anyone looking for mental health support, FVA will be promoting services that improve mental health, including legal advice, benefits support, drugs and alcohol counselling, financial advice and management, and more. 

Partners signed up include: 

  • Fife Voluntary Action
  • Citizens Advice and Rights Fife 
  • Kingdom Community Bank 
  • Fife Council 
  • Fife Law Centre
  • Social Security Scotland 
  • Drugs and Alcohol Psychotherapies Ltd
